using System;
using System.Collections.Generic;
using System.Linq;
namespace HeuristicLab.Problems.MultiObjectiveTestFunctions {
internal static class Utilities {
internal static double MinimumDistance(double[] point, IEnumerable points) {
if (point == null) throw new ArgumentNullException("Point must not be null.");
if (points == null) throw new ArgumentNullException("Points must not be null.");
if (!points.Any()) throw new ArgumentException("Points must not be empty.");
double minDistance = double.MaxValue;
foreach (double[] r in points) {
if (r.Length != point.Length) throw new ArgumentException("Dimensions of Points and Point do not match.");
double squaredDistance = 0;
for (int i = 0; i < r.Length; i++) {
squaredDistance += (point[i] - r[i]) * (point[i] - r[i]);
}
minDistance = Math.Min(squaredDistance, minDistance);
}
return Math.Sqrt(minDistance);
}
